All right, so here’s what’s currently fully ripped and ready to go. We have the party portraits you see when you’re at the equipment stores (well, equipment forges, really) because they’re all conveniently provided in the VRAM even at the very beginning when you only have Serge in the party. Next, I’m having some trouble with the name select font. It’s a much nicer font than the standard font, so I wanted to include it as well, but…it’s weird. At first, I thought I just couldn’t find the right palette for it, but now I’m pretty sure that’s not the problem. Here’s what it looks like in the game:
[Image: nameselectfontproblem2.png]
And here’s what it looks like as ripped:
[Image: nameselectfontproblem1.png]
As you can see, the darker, shadow-like version is the lower one on the game screen, but as ripped, it’s the higher one. (Errrr....as you'd be able to see if it was about twice that size anyway...I wasn't thinking about that...I should've scaled up a small sample so the problem would be more evident...) If you pick a palette where the higher one is lighter, then it just looks messed up. Any advice?
